ALX Oncology is a clinical-stage and patient-focused immuno-oncology company developing therapies that block the CD47 myeloid checkpoint pathway. Our lead candidate, evorpacept (ALX148), is a next generation CD47 blocking therapeutic that combines a high-affinity CD47 binding domain with an inactivated proprietary Fc domain.
